After trying out the Office 2003 Beta from my MSDN set I
attempt to go back to the Office 2000 but now I can no
longer read mthe PST files as they have been altered and
now te PST appears to not be backwards compatible. Can
anyone help?



If not beware Office 2003.

No, heed the warning that 2003 gives you about the .pst file format.

Reinstall Outlook 2003 and export the file to a 97-2002 compatible format.
Then uninstall 2003/install 2000 and open that file using File->Open.
